The largest wind farm developed by EDP Renováveis ​​is already open

The EDP places particular emphasis on training in the field of renewable energy sources. The most recent project opened last Friday in the US state of Indiana and is currently considered the largest wind farm developed by EDP Renováveis.

This wind farm has a capacity of 302 megawatts, and the volume of investments exceeded 422 million dollars (368.7 million euros).


Wind farm Indiana Crossroads Wind Farm

The Indiana Crossroads Wind Farm, which opens in White County, about an hour's drive from Indianapolis, will have the capacity to generate 302 megawatts (MW) of electricity per year, the equivalent of 80,000 local homes. Lusa discloses, the company said.

This is the largest EDP Renováveis ​​project to date. The construction and development work is part of a transfer and construction agreement with the Northern Indiana Public Service Company (NIPSCO) distributor.

Speaking to Lusa News Agency, Miguel Stilwell de Andrade, executive chairman of EDP and EDP Renováveis, said the Indiana wind farm is a "good example" of the company's investment in the United States, "the largest individual market."

By 2025, the company intends to build infrastructure in the United States with a capacity of 2 gigawatts per year, and more than 1.5 GW is planned for next year. The partnership between EDP Renováveis ​​and NIPSCO, a leading company in Indiana and Ohio, has already resulted in four renewable energy projects totaling over 800 MW for the equivalent of 200,000 homes.

Wind farms by EDP Renováveis ​​are generating "economic benefits" of tens of millions of dollars for the entire state of Indiana with "job creation", "payments to landowners and local governments" and increased costs. from customers to local businesses, support EDP and NIPSCO.
